UNDATEABLE (NBC/Warner Bros.; W: Adam Sztykiel; D: Scott Ellis) - David Fynn ("Pete versus Life") has joined the cast of the midseason comedy, about new roommates - man-child Danny (Chris D'Elia) and chronic over-thinker Justin (Brent Morin) - who bond over their foibles with the opposite sex. He'll play Brett ("gay and prohibitively picky about everything"), one of Justin's fellow "undateable" friends. Matthew Wilkas originated the role in the pilot, one of two being recast (the other being Briga Heelan). Bianca Kajlich, Rick Glassman and Ron Funches also star. (Deadline.com)
UNTITLED JILL SOLOWAY PROJECT (Amazon, New!) - Jill Soloway ("How to Make It in America") has sold a new comedy to Amazon Studios that centers on "a family with a few secrets." No other details were given about the half-hour, which is currently untitled. Soloway will write and executive produce. (Deadline.com)
AND IN OTHER NEWS... - Camryn Manheim will guest on "Criminal Minds" as "the mother of an UnSub in the procedural's two-part season premiere" (TVLine.com); Louis Lombardi will recur on TNT's "Lost Angels" as Stucky, one of Mickey Cohen's (Jeremy Luke) men (THR.com); British actor Sean Pertwee is bound for the new season of "Elementary" as Sir Arthur Conan Doyle's Scotland Yard inspector G. Lestrade (@SeanPertwee); and Valarie Pettiford has snagged a two-episode arc on "True Blood" set to begin on July 28 (GorgeousMediaGroup.com).
